Troubleshooting

There are many common issues you may experience with your beverage cooler that can be solved very easily, without
the need of a service call. Try the tips below to troubleshoot your unit should you experience any problems:

PROBLEM

POSSIBLE CAUSE

Beverage cooler does not operate

Not plugged in or the appliance is turned off
The circuit breaker tripped or a fuse has blown out

Beverage cooler is not cold enough

Check the temperature control setting
External environment may require a higher setting
The door is opened too often
The door is not closed completely
The door gasket is not sealing properly

Beverage cooler is turning on and off frequently

The room temperature is hotter than normal.
The door is opened too often.
The door is not closed completely.
The temperature control is not set correctly.
The door gasket does not seal properly.

The light does not work

Not plugged in.
The circuit breaker tripped or a fuse has blown.
The light bulb has burned out.
The light button is “OFF”.

Vibrations

Check to assure that the Beverage cooler is on a level surface.

The beverage cooler seems to make too much noise

A faint humming noise may come from the flow of the
refrigerant, which is normal.
As each cycle ends, you may hear gurgling sounds caused by the
flow of refrigerator in your beverage cooler.
Contraction and expansion of the inside walls may cause
popping and crackling noises.
The beverage cooler is not on a level surface.

The door will not close properly

The beverage cooler is not on a level surface.
The gasket is dirty.
The shelves are out of position.
